3 Tips For Better Brushing

You’ve probably heard it from everyone: You need to brush your teeth. Done properly, you can help protect your smile from serious oral health concerns. However, if you don’t brush properly, then you may not be protecting your smile from tooth decay or gum health issues. Fortunately, we have tips for better brushing.

Use the Right Toothbrush and Toothpaste

To complete the task, you need the right tools. We suggest picking up a toothbrush with soft bristles. Brushing too hard with hard or medium bristles can actually damage tooth enamel. You should also select a toothpaste that contains fluoride, an ingredient that helps strengthen your smile against cavities. You can pick up toothpastes that whiten or freshen breath, just as long as the ADA seal of approval is on the packaging. For kids, be sure to pick up an age appropriate option. You can even let your little one pick up a toothbrush with his/her favorite character on them.

Twice a Day for Two Minutes

You should brush your teeth twice a day (once in the morning and again before bed) for at least two minutes each session. You should approach the teeth at a 45-degree angle. You should also use circular motions when cleaning the front of the teeth. When you brush properly, you remove food particles from on and between the teeth, preventing bacteria from breaking the particles down. The process can help safeguard your teeth against tooth decay and gingivitis.
